The role of Clinical Nurse Specialist (CNS) is a critical position in the healthcare industry. The CNS provides senior nursing clinical leadership, developing specialist clinical practice and service delivery within a nursing unit, team or service.

For this position, you will need to have current registration with AHPRA as a Registered Nurse (Division 1), relevant post-registration qualifications and at least 3 years' experience working in the clinical area of their specified post-graduate qualification. You must also be able to demonstrate ability to prioritise and problem solve to manage complex clinical care needs of patients through the development and use of clinical management plans.
